CHAMPIONSHIP TOURNAMENT: McCully 6 – 5 Waialae 03/16/14 Sunday @Hans L’Orange

McCully defeated Waialae 6 to  5 in the Championship Tournament 10am game @Hans L’Orange to advance to the Championship Tournament 1pm game @Hans L’Orange vs Waipahu, with the winner advancing to the Championship game 7pm on Monday (3/17) vs Pearl City @Hans L’Orange.  Waialae with the loss, is eliminated from the Championship Tournament.

 

McCully scored 5 runs early then withstood several furious Waialae rallies to keep the game tied going into the bottom of the 9th where McCully scored the game winning run on a 3-2 walk off walk with the bases loaded and 2 outs.  The game featured fine defensive play as each team only committed 1 error each despite strong gusty winds pushing fly balls deep into the outfield.  Waialae centerfielder Mark Okano made a web gem over the shoulder sliding catch in deep centerfield with the high winds pushing the ball deep in the bottom of the 8th inning with runners on base to preserve the tie game for Waialae.

 

McCully relief pitcher Scott Uehara earned the win by retiring 10 straight Waialae batters from the 6th inning in relief of starting pitcher Rick Miyamoto.  Waialae relief pitcher Kenny Nakamoto matched Uehara with his longest career best relief appearance, shutting out McCully for 6 innings in relief of starting pitcher Branden Ikeda, who left the game in the 3rd inning with an apparent  arm injury.
